We are seeking a Cyber Physical Systems (CPS) Security Researcher to help us provide security research expertise on DoD, DHS, and other sponsored programs. As a member of our team, you will contribute to exciting cyber-physical projects in support of our government's efforts to keep the country safe.

Requirements

  • PhD in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Controls Engineering, Systems Engineering, Operations Research, or another relevant field
  • 5+ years of experience conducting research in cyber-physical systems
  • Proven knowledge and advanced technical skills in cybersecurity, real time operating systems, systems engineering, and/or data analysis
  • Skilled in concept/prototype implementations
  • Proficient in software engineering
  • Excellent communicator, both written and oral
  • Proven ability to work in small teams and demonstrate critical thinking in developing solutions to complex problems
  • Able to obtain Secret level security clearance
  • U.S. citizenship

Responsibilities

  • Lead research projects and conducting concept development
  • Perform analysis of cyber physical and autonomous systems with respect to security and safety
  • Develop and present proposals, briefings, and/or reports to technical specialists, collaborators, and sponsors
  • Write research papers and participate in technical conferences
